  • Title

    Orientation effect of flexible implantable antennas on performance

  • Abstract
    In this paper, the effect of the orientation of implantable antennas on their performance inside the body model is studied. The reflection coefficient, gain, radiation efficiency and SAR values are investigated for three different antenna orientations in an asymmetric anatomical body model. It is found that the antenna performance is closely linked to the orientation of the antenna even for the same position inside the body. The analysis in this paper provides a valuable insight into the accurate evaluation of implantable antennas.
